TOPIC: Learn to be Prudent

TEXT: Luke 16:1-18(NKJV)
16:1. He also said to His disciples: “There was a certain rich man who had a steward, and an accusation was brought to him that this man was wasting his goods.
16:2. “So he called him and said to him, ‘What is this I hear about you? Give an account of your stewardship, for you can no longer be steward.’

16:3. “Then the steward said within himself, ‘What shall I do? For my master is taking the stewardship away from me. I cannot dig; I am ashamed to beg.
16:4. ‘I have resolved what to do, that when I am put out of the stewardship, they may receive me into their houses.’

16:5. “So he called every one of his master’s debtors to [him,] and said to the first, ‘How much do you owe my master?’
16:6. “And he said, ‘A hundred measures of oil.’ So he said to him, ‘Take your bill, and sit down quickly and write fifty.’

16:7. “Then he said to another, ‘And how much do you owe?’ So he said, ‘A hundred measures of wheat.’ And he said to him, ‘Take your bill, and write eighty.’
16:8. “So the master commended the unjust steward because he had dealt shrewdly. For the sons of this world are more shrewd in their generation than the sons of light.
16:9. “And I say to you, make friends for yourselves by unrighteous mammon, that when you fail, they may receive you into an everlasting home.

16:10. “He who [is] faithful in [what is] least is faithful also in much; and he who is unjust in [what is] least is unjust also in much.
16:11. “Therefore if you have not been faithful in the unrighteous mammon, who will commit to your trust the true [riches?]
16:12. “And if you have not been faithful in what is another man’s, who will give you what is your own?

16:13. “No servant can serve two masters; for either he will hate the one and love the other, or else he will be loyal to the one and despise the other. You cannot serve God and mammon.”
16:14. Now the Pharisees, who were lovers of money, also heard all these things, and they derided Him.

16:15. And He said to them, “You are those who justify yourselves before men, but God knows your hearts. For what is highly esteemed among men is an abomination in the sight of God.
16:16. “The law and the prophets [were] until John. Since that time the kingdom of God has been preached, and everyone is pressing into it.

16:17. “And it is easier for heaven and earth to pass away than for one tittle of the law to fail.
16:18. “Whoever divorces his wife and marries another commits adultery; and whoever marries her who is divorced from [her] husband commits adultery.

STUDY: One of the problems of the prodigal son as we read yesterday was lack of prudence; he squandered all he had. Today’s text reveals the story of another man who lost his job because he was not prudent enough. He was accused of wasting his master’s goods. This singular act made him lose opportunities and forfeit his employment. On the contrary, Joseph advised king Pharaoh and the Egyptians against wastage when the land would witness abundance for seven years. He advised them to save for the season of drought(Gen. 41:28-37).

Our society today is characterised by wastage of resources from the government down to individuals. Sometimes, projects are approved, funded and left undone. For some, mismanagement of fund is nothing to them as much as it is not theirs or does not affect their income. Meanwhile, it is important to note that if you fail to be faithful in managing other people’s business or property, no one will give you your own(v.12). Do not mismanage the resources in your care. Accountability does not only mean you did not embezzle company money but also helps you to direct the resources available to achieve the desired goal. Therefore, learn to be prudent.

PRAYER: Lord, help me not to be wasteful but prudent in handling the resources in my care. Amen.
